Special Issue Information

Dear Colleagues,

Water contamination has an important impact on the environment, ecosystems, and public health. This impact can be absorbed by the amount and quality of water used in agriculture, industry, and human consumption. The wellbeing and economy of communities are affected by the quality of water. In this context, it is necessary to develop effective technologies and processes for the prevention of water contamination, treatment of wastewater, and reclamation of contaminated waterbodies and other polluted sites.

Conventional water treatment processes are less effective against emerging pollutants (pesticides, drugs, etc.) due to their persistence in effluents. This is why it is necessary to innovate in water management and treatment to achieve sustainable use without compromising public health, the economy, and recreational uses and while preserving natural resources for the future.

The water sector is experiencing rapid technological advancement, which opens up great opportunities to improve efficiency in water use. Up-to-date information on the most innovative technologies would enable solutions to meet regulatory requirements, user needs, efficiency, cost-effectiveness and circularity.

The aim of this Special Issue is to gather a range of new research studies to help to solve the above problems associated with the sustainable use of water.

Original research articles and reviews are welcome. Research areas may include (but are not limited to) the following:

  1. Technologies for resource recovery from wastewater;
  2. Water reuse, recycling and conservation towards the Sustainable Development Goals;
  3. Nutrient recovery/removal;
  4. Environmental microbiology and population dynamics;
  5. Wastewater treatment processes for water reuse and resource recovery;
  6. Wastewater treatment plant design and optimisation;
  7. Water/wastewater treatment plants as part of the integrated urban water system.
